Oregon Jan. 6 Capitol Protest

About

Pro-Trump protesters burned an effigy of the Oregon governor in front of the state Capitol in Salem on Jan. 6, 2021. A speaker told the crowd, “The coup is in full effect. The coup is on. It’s been on for the last four years, but it’s moving very quickly. So you guys need to be ready for it.”

Protesters skirmished with counter-demonstrators and police. At least one member of the far-right group Patriot Prayer was charged for his involvement in the violence. One man armed with a firearm was arrested for attempting to enter the state capitol. State police declared the gathering an unlawful assembly around 2 PM and dispersed most of the crowd by 3 PM.
